Çamlı Tepe
Çamlı Tepe is a peak in Zile District, Tokat Province and has an elevation of 1,273 metres. Çamlı Tepe is situated nearby to the village Gölcük, as well as near Binbaşıoğlu.- Type: Peak with an elevation of 1,273 metres
